PrestaShop development for Portsmouth retailers, where nearly every value is stored per language and per shop. Product names, descriptions, meta fields and settings all vary by both dimensions, so code written as though a product has one name works correctly in testing and silently breaks the second language nobody checked.

PrestaShop Development in Portsmouth — common questions
- Why is the language dimension so easy to miss?
- Because the default works. Code that ignores language reads and writes the default one correctly, so everything appears fine until somebody opens the second store view and finds the content missing or wrong — often weeks after deployment.
- What about multistore?
- It behaves the same way. Settings and content can be shared or overridden per shop, and a module that writes globally silently changes every store — which is discovered when one shop's pricing or configuration alters without anybody touching it.
- Should we override core classes?
- Only where nothing else will do. PrestaShop permits overrides, and two modules overriding the same class produce a conflict that neither author anticipated — hooks are the safer route and survive updates considerably better.
- Why does the cache cause confusion?
- Because changes appear not to take effect. Class indexes, templates and translations are all cached, so a correct change can look broken until the right cache is cleared — which is a routine source of wasted time for developers new to the platform.
